Floating in the Ocean of Life: Learning to Move With Life, Not Against It

Life often resembles an endless ocean - sometimes calm, sometimes turbulent, and always unpredictable. Just like the sea, life brings waves of joy, struggle, uncertainty, and growth. While many people try to fight against these waves, true wisdom lies in learning how to float through them. The idea of “floating in the ocean of life” offers a powerful spiritual lesson about acceptance, resilience, and inner peace.

A Simple Ocean Lesson With Deep Meaning

Imagine standing in the sea for the first time. The waves rush toward you, pushing you off balance. Instinctively, you resist, trying to stand firm against the force. But the more you fight, the harder it becomes. The waves continue to hit, leaving you tired and frustrated.

However, when you stop resisting and allow yourself to float, everything changes. The same waves that once seemed threatening now gently carry you. Floating removes the fear and replaces it with calmness. This simple experience teaches an important life lesson: resistance creates struggle, while acceptance brings ease.

Life works in a similar way. Challenges are unavoidable, just like waves in the ocean. Trying to control every situation or resisting every difficulty often leads to stress and emotional exhaustion. But learning to relax and adapt allows us to navigate through life more smoothly.

Why Resistance Creates More Problems

When faced with challenges, people often react with fear, anxiety, or anger. These reactions create tension in both the mind and body. Instead of solving problems, resistance increases emotional burden.

For example, when unexpected difficulties arise at work or in personal life, the immediate reaction may be panic or frustration. This emotional tension clouds judgment and makes decision-making harder. On the other hand, staying calm helps in understanding the situation clearly and responding wisely.

Floating in life does not mean avoiding responsibility or ignoring problems. It means maintaining calmness while dealing with challenges. This mindset reduces stress and allows individuals to think more effectively.

The Power of Relaxation

Relaxation is not just about resting or taking breaks. It is a state of inner calm that helps maintain balance even during difficult situations. A relaxed mind is more alert, creative, and capable of handling pressure.

When the body is tense, the mind becomes restless. When the mind is disturbed, the body tightens further. This cycle of tension increases stress. Breaking this cycle begins with conscious relaxation.

Simple practices such as deep breathing, slowing down thoughts, and being aware of the present moment can help calm the mind. Over time, relaxation becomes a natural response rather than a forced effort.

A relaxed state also improves emotional stability. People become less reactive and more thoughtful. This helps in building better relationships and making wiser decisions.

Adapting to Life’s Changing Waves

Life constantly changes. There are moments of happiness, followed by periods of difficulty. Just like waves, these phases come and go. Understanding this truth helps in maintaining emotional balance.

When people expect life to always remain calm, they become disappointed when challenges arise. But when they accept that ups and downs are natural, they become more resilient. Floating through life means adapting to change instead of resisting it.

This adaptability builds inner strength. Individuals learn to face uncertainty with confidence. They realise that difficulties are temporary and that calmness helps in overcoming them.

The Role of Awareness

Floating in the ocean requires awareness of body movement and water flow. Similarly, navigating life requires awareness of thoughts and emotions. When people become aware of their reactions, they gain control over them.

For instance, when anger begins to rise, awareness helps in pausing before reacting. This pause allows a more thoughtful response instead of an impulsive reaction. Over time, this practice develops emotional maturity and self-control.

Awareness also helps in appreciating positive moments. Just as floating in calm water brings joy, being present in peaceful moments enhances happiness.

Floating Does Not Mean Weakness

Some people misunderstand acceptance as weakness. However, floating in life actually requires strength. It takes courage to remain calm during uncertainty and trust the process of life.

Floating also involves knowing when to act and when to relax. There are times when decisive action is necessary. But even then, action taken from calmness is more effective than reaction driven by fear.

Strong individuals are not those who fight every wave, but those who remain balanced and move forward despite challenges.

A Lesson for Modern Life

Today’s fast-paced world often creates constant pressure. Work demands, personal responsibilities, and social expectations can feel overwhelming. Many people find themselves struggling against the waves of stress.

Learning to float becomes essential in such situations. Practicing calmness, patience, and acceptance helps reduce mental strain. It also improves productivity and emotional well-being.

When individuals float through life, they conserve energy. Instead of wasting effort on unnecessary resistance, they focus on meaningful actions. This leads to greater clarity and purpose.

Inner Peace Through Acceptance

Acceptance is at the heart of floating in the ocean of life. Accepting that challenges are part of growth helps in maintaining peace. Instead of fearing difficulties, individuals begin to see them as opportunities for learning.

This shift in perspective transforms life experiences. Even difficult moments become stepping stones for personal growth. Floating with life allows individuals to move forward with confidence and calmness.
